Grupo Casas Bahia S.A.
Grupo Casas Bahia S.A., together with its subsidiaries, retails electronics, home appliances, and furniture in Brazil. It also offers financial services and solutions, such as buy now pay later, and credit card services; and logistics solutions and services comprising fulfillment and full commerce services, as well as manufactures and sells wooden furniture. Grupo Casas Bahia S.A. (BHIA3) - Total Assets
Latest total assets as of September 2025: R$34.33 Billion BRL
Based on the latest financial reports, Grupo Casas Bahia S.A. (BHIA3) holds total assets worth R$34.33 Billion BRL as of September 2025.
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

Grupo Casas Bahia S.A. - Asset Composition Analysis
Current Asset Composition (December 2024)
Grupo Casas Bahia S.A.'s total assets of R$34.33 Billion consist of 41.7% current assets and 58.3% non-current assets.
| Asset Category | Amount (BRL) | % of Total Assets |
|---|---|---|
| Cash & Equivalents | R$1.98 Billion | 6.3% |
| Accounts Receivable | R$4.91 Billion | 14.5% |
| Inventory | R$4.70 Billion | 13.9% |
| Property, Plant & Equipment | R$3.71 Billion | 11.0% |
| Intangible Assets | R$1.79 Billion | 5.3% |
| Goodwill | R$885.00 Million | 2.6% |

Key Asset Composition Facts
- Current vs. Non-Current Assets: Grupo Casas Bahia S.A.'s current assets represent 41.7% of total assets in 2024, a decrease from 74.8% in 2004.
- Cash Position: Cash and equivalents constituted 6.3% of total assets in 2024, up from 0.6% in 2004.
- Tangible vs. Intangible: Intangible assets (including goodwill) make up 7.0% of total assets, an increase from 0.0% in 2004.
- Asset Diversification: The largest asset category is accounts receivable at 14.5% of total assets.

Grupo Casas Bahia S.A. - Liquidity and Working Capital Analysis
Liquidity ratios measure a company's ability to pay off its short-term debts as they come due, using the company's current or quick assets. Working capital represents the operational liquidity available.
Key Liquidity Metrics
| Metric | Current | 1 Year Ago | 5 Years Ago |
|---|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 0.71 | 0.75 | 1.04 |
| Quick Ratio | 0.47 | 0.49 | 0.71 |
| Cash Ratio | 0.09 | 0.08 | 0.00 |
| Working Capital | R$-5.79 Billion | R$ -4.40 Billion | R$ 751.00 Million |

Annual Total Assets for Grupo Casas Bahia S.A. (2004–2024)
The table below shows the annual total assets of Grupo Casas Bahia S.A. from 2004 to 2024.
| Year |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2024-12-31 | R$33.89 Billion | +5.92% |
| 2023-12-31 | R$32.00 Billion | -10.06% |
| 2022-12-31 | R$35.57 Billion | +0.66% |
| 2021-12-31 | R$35.34 Billion | +6.91% |
| 2020-12-31 | R$33.06 Billion | +35.34% |
| 2019-12-31 | R$24.42 Billion | -1.02% |
| 2018-12-31 | R$24.68 Billion | +24.97% |
| 2017-12-31 | R$19.75 Billion | +12.65% |
| 2016-12-31 | R$17.53 Billion | +7.61% |
| 2015-12-31 | R$16.29 Billion | +1.77% |
| 2014-12-31 | R$16.00 Billion | +18.92% |
| 2013-12-31 | R$13.46 Billion | +11.38% |
| 2012-12-31 | R$12.08 Billion | +3.49% |
| 2011-12-31 | R$11.67 Billion | +19.08% |
| 2010-12-31 | R$9.80 Billion | +295.78% |
| 2009-12-31 | R$2.48 Billion | +26.13% |
| 2008-12-31 | R$1.96 Billion | -30.23% |
| 2007-12-31 | R$2.81 Billion | +21.07% |
| 2006-12-31 | R$2.33 Billion | +29.65% |
| 2005-12-31 | R$1.79 Billion | +8.91% |
| 2004-12-31 | R$1.65 Billion | -- |
